Essential Information on Pensioners Winter Fuel Payment 2023

On September 24, 2025

Introduction

The Pensioners Winter Fuel Payment is an essential financial support scheme provided by the UK government to help older citizens manage increased energy costs during the colder months. With rising living expenses and energy prices, this support is more crucial than ever for maintaining the well-being and comfort of pensioners across the United Kingdom.

Overview of the Scheme

The Winter Fuel Payment is a one-off annual payment made to eligible individuals aged 66 and over, aimed at helping them heat their homes during winter. In 2023, the payments range from £250 to £600, depending on the age of the recipient and whether they live alone or with others. Typically, those born on or before 25 September 1956 qualify for the payment, incentivising financial stability for retirees during the more expensive winter season.

Key Dates and Eligibility

For the winter of 2023, the payment scheme opened for claims on 1 September, with eligible pensioners expected to receive their payments by the end of December. Pensioners already receiving the state pension or other benefits such as Pension Credit will automatically be assessed for the payment.

Financial Impact and Wider Relevance

With the rise in energy prices driven by global factors and local inflation, the Winter Fuel Payment serves as a critical lifeline for many older adults. Government reports indicate that about 12 million households are eligible for some support under this scheme, reducing the risk of fuel poverty among pensioners. Furthermore, this measure aligns with broader government objectives to address the cost-of-living crisis, promoting energy stability and financial wellbeing for millions.

Conclusions and Future Outlook

As winter approaches, the Pensioners Winter Fuel Payment continues to be a significant support mechanism for older adults in the UK. Experts suggest that while the government has taken steps to alleviate some of the pressure from rising energy costs, further discussions may be necessary to evaluate long-term strategies for ensuring energy affordability and security for pensioners. This scheme is not only a critical financial aid but also a guarantee of safety and comfort for some of the most vulnerable members of society during the harsh winter months.
